Selden Hill is in Hemel Hempstead and in Dacorum district. HP2 4XN is located in the Hemel Hempstead Town elect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Hemel Hempstead. This postcode has been in use since 1998-12-01.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(94.3%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Employment

HP2 4XN area has a high un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 8%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. High levels of unemployment lead to more frequent crime and reduce the quality of life in this area.
